Is Super Glide suitable for long distances?
 
I am planning on buying a Harley and sticking to it, not buying something for a few months and then moving up,


as far it concerns the looks i can say that i am in love with Super Glide (it has to be a silver engine!! :D)
besides riding it in the city, i will also ride it for long distances whenever i have the chance,
so is Super Glide good enough for long distances??

Touring bikes are too big and too expensive for me and besides i dont really like them

This past summer I took an 1100 mile trip on my Super Glide. It was great even though I had to ride through a few thunderstorms. I would ride until I neededto fill up the tank and walk around for a few minutes and then ride another tank full. I rode 550 miles on Friday and 550 miles on Sunday. If you have your bike set up so that it's comfortable to you then long trips won't be a problem.

You bet, a Super Glide is a fine long distance ride. I bought a new Super Glide in 1997 and road it until 2005 when I moved to my current Wide Glide. On both bikes I added a windshield. With throwover saddlebags and a T-Bag, I regularly did 3-5,000 mile trips on my Superglide. My Super also had forward controls and Stage I performance additions (air cleaner, SE exhaust, carb rejet).

There was a good article in American Rider magazine within the last year or so on outfiting a Super Glide for touring.

That said, this past summer I purchased a 1990 Ultra Classic to ride with my 9 year old daughter. I definitely understand why people buy baggers now and really like this bike on trips. I ride the bagger with the family and the WG when I travel with the boys.

The Dyna is awesome! I have mine setup afor me and can do about 500 miles a day. What's good about the Dyna is that you can add bags, windshield, etc. for your trip and then remove these items fairly easily for your around town and local runs.
